Health Hazards
(Acute and Chronic) – Acute: Contact may result in irritation of the
eyes and skin. Ingestion causes
gastric disturbances. Chronic: None known. |

Emergency and First Aid Procedures. Eyes—Flush with water for at least 15 minutes. If irritation develops consult a physician. Skin—Wash affected areas with soap and water. If irritation develops consult a physician. Inhalation—Remove to fresh air. Ingestion—Get medical attention. |
